Output e53fd2b811c7931c6f7d9822d0d571249fb4e7f151911e138aa959f47cadde07:1

value
9810988040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c358f5c5d4d560afed4f1d51d9d5e7d0f8b3f4f OP_EQUAL
address
37BNdU64BHnCCymJwGPYTL47g6ub29R2yX
transaction
e53fd2b811c7931c6f7d9822d0d571249fb4e7f151911e138aa959f47cadde07
confirmations
358734
spent
true